Buying Guide
- Material safety: Choose non-toxic, BPA-free EVA foam or foam composites. Look for products with hypoallergenic surfaces and sealed edges to prevent liquid penetration.
- Thickness and cushioning: For toddlers and early walkers, 0.4–1 inch thickness provides sufficient protection from falls without hindering movement.
- Interlocking design: Puzzle-piece or edge-enabled mats create seamless floors and reduce gaps where tiny fingers might snag. Ensure pieces are easy to assemble and stay connected during play.
- Size and coverage: Assess room dimensions and potential layouts. Larger tile counts allow expansive play areas, while border pieces help achieve neat borders and transitions between zones.
- Cleaning and maintenance: Look for wipe-clean surfaces, water resistance, and stain resistance. Mats should tolerate frequent cleaning with soap and water or child-safe cleaners.
- Durability and lifespan: Durable EVA foam resists compression and tears. For busy spaces, consider rigid backing or reinforced edges to extend longevity.
- Usage scenarios: Indoors vs. outdoors, gym spaces, daycare use, or home classrooms — select mats that suit your primary environment and traffic.
- Portability and storage: Foldable or easily disassembled mats are advantageous for spaces with limited storage or frequent reconfiguration.
- Color and design: Neutral tones can blend with home décor, while bright primary colors may stimulate engagement for learning activities.
- Safety certification: Where available, verify certifications or safety claims from manufacturers to ensure compliance with kid-friendly safety standards.
